Chemical Composition & Hazardous Ingredients
Detailed component analysis, concentration ranges, and hazardous substance identification
Product Type
mixtureGeneral Composition
Solution of the following substances
Chemical Components & Hazardous Substances
| Chemical Name | CAS Number | Concentration | Hazardous |
|---|---|---|---|
| Peracetic acid EC: 201-186-8 | 79-21-0 | 2-10% | โ ๏ธ Hazardous |
| Hydrogen peroxide EC: 231-765-0 | 7722-84-1 | 20% | โ ๏ธ Hazardous |
| Acetic acid EC: 200-580-7 | 64-19-7 | 10% | โ ๏ธ Hazardous |
Emergency First Aid Measures
Critical first aid procedures for chemical exposure incidents and medical emergencies
๐ซ Inhalation Exposure
Move the victim to fresh air and keep him calm. If symptoms persist, call a physician.
๐๏ธ Skin Contact
Wash off immediately with plenty of water. Call a physician immediately.
๐๏ธ Eye Contact
Rinse immediately with plenty of water, also under the eyelids, for at least 15 minutes. Call a physician immediately.
๐ฝ๏ธ Ingestion/Swallowing
Do NOT induce vomiting. Rinse mouth with water. Give small amounts of water to drink. Call a physician immediately.
๐จ Immediate Medical Attention Required
In the case of accident or if you feel unwell, seek medical advice immediately (show the label where possible). Call a physician immediately. For specialist advice physicians should contact the Poisons Information Service.
Medical Treatment
Treat symptomatically. For specialist advice physicians should contact the Poisons Information Service.

Exposure Controls & Personal Protective Equipment (PPE)
Occupational exposure limits, engineering controls, and required safety equipment
๐ญ Engineering Controls
Ensure that eyewash stations and safety showers are close to the workstation location.
๐งค Hand Protection
Directive: The selected protective gloves have to satisfy the specifications of EU Directive 89/686/EEC and the standard EN 374 derived from it. Remarks: Prolonged contact: Nitrile rubber gloves e.g. Camatril (>120 Min., layer thickness: 0.40 mm) or butyl rubber gloves e.g. Butoject (>480 Min., layer thickness: 0.70 mm) made by KCL or gloves from other manufacturers offering the same protection. Splash protection: disposable nitrile rubber gloves e.g. Dermatril (layer thickness: 0.11 mm) made by KCL or gloves from other manufacturers offering the same protection.
๐๏ธ Eye Protection
Safety glasses with side-shields conforming to EN166 Face-shield
๐ท Respiratory Protection
If the occupational exposure limits cannot be met, in exceptional cases suitable respiratory equipment should be worn only for a short period of time. Combination filter: A2B2E2K2 Hg NO P3 P D/ CO 20 P3 R D
๐ฆบ Skin/Body Protection
Choose body protection according to the amount and concentration of the dangerous substance at the work place. Wear as appropriate: - Chemical resistant apron - Boots - Neoprene
